« Reply #12 on: November 07, 2018, 07:00:38 PM »

FWIW (not much really, as it's *my* ears) I think the Arrows sound better than a QD. Thunder > Blatting.

Arrows though, take up more space than the QD.
And the QD allows a really cool look from the rear.

I'd consider the Arrows better in fitment.
Not surprising though, I've not seen anything come straight out of the box better than Arrows.

The QD seem to need specific tuning to get the most from them.
All in all, not a bad idea on an S2R1k if you can baseline it with set valve clearances, cam timing, etc.
